I like the McGuards.
They're a two piece and much lighter than the ones Transporter is using which is 2 ounces each. That's alot of extra weight to add to your rims.
Here's a pic of the McGuards which you can get on Ebay for a good price. They've been very heavy duty for me as they haven't chipped, rusted, or given me any issues with as many times as I've had them on and off of the car.
They're only colored on the tops which I like because that area never sees the tire wrench and always stays colored with no scratches.

Not all "tuner" lugs are the same. I tried to use my Mutekis on a set of 17x9 wheels off Airtonic's wife's Evo. They would not fit into the holes. Dont quote me but i believe single drilled wheels always have a larger hole for lugnuts to seat. Which is what all my wheels are. Her Drag brand wheels did not accept my Mutekis since they were dual drilled.. Very sad day...
